Your packaging is the first thing customers see. A strong logo and branding design can make your product unforgettable.
Whether you run a small business or a growing brand, these 15 expert tips will help you design stunning packaging that attracts attention and builds customer trust.
Keep It Simple and Memorable
A simple logo stands out and is easy to recognize. Avoid clutter and use clean design elements that make your brand memorable.
Use Colors That Represent Your Brand
Colors evoke emotions and define your brand identity. Choose a color palette that reflects your business values and resonates with your target audience.
Choose the Right Typography
Fonts should be clear, readable, and aligned with your brand’s personality. Avoid using too many fonts—stick to two or three for a cohesive look.
Create a Strong Brand Identity
Your logo, colors, and typography should work together to create a consistent brand identity that customers can easily recognize.
Make Your Logo Versatile
A great logo should work on all packaging types, whether printed on a box, a label, or a bag. Ensure it looks good in different sizes and colors.
Utilize White Space Effectively
White space enhances readability and gives your design a clean, modern look. Avoid overcrowding your packaging with too many elements.
Add Subtle Patterns or Textures
Patterns and textures can add depth and interest without overwhelming the design. Consider embossing, foil stamping, or matte finishes.
Align Your Packaging with Your Brand Story
Your packaging should tell your brand’s story. Use images, symbols, or slogans that reflect your mission and values.
Invest in High-Quality Printing
Quality printing makes a huge difference. Opt for professional printing techniques that ensure sharp details and vibrant colors.
Consider Eco-Friendly Packaging
Sustainable packaging is trending! Use recyclable or biodegradable materials to appeal to eco-conscious customers.
Create a Unique Unboxing Experience
A memorable unboxing experience makes your brand more shareable on social media. Think about creative inserts, thank-you notes, or unique opening mechanisms.
Use a Signature Design Element
A signature element (such as a custom illustration, pattern, or ribbon) helps your packaging stand out.
Make Your Packaging Functional
Functionality matters! Ensure your packaging is easy to open, resealable (if needed), and protects the product well.
Test Your Design Before Finalizing
Before mass production, test your packaging design with a small audience to gather feedback and make improvements.
Stay Updated on Trends
Trends in branding and packaging evolve. Keep an eye on the latest design movements to stay relevant in the market.
